Primary Bar Supplies in Australia
1. Glassware
Glassware forms an integral part of each and every customer’s experience. The drink served should be complemented with a glass that reflects both the style of the venue and the drink served. This gives Australian bar customers a good look at the shelf and includes:
– Red, White and Sparkling Wine Glasses
– Beer Pilsner, Pint, Schooner and Jug Glasses
– Martini, Coupe, Margarita and Old-fashioned Cocktail Glasses
– Shot Glasses
– Highball and Tumbler Glasses
Tempered and strengthened glass is the best choice for frequent bulk purchasing, so make sure to check for relevant brands that offer these.
2. Bartending Devices
Creativity and precise micrometer measurements are easy using bartending tools. The bar tools that one comes across the most frequently are the following:
– Jiggers (for measuring spirits)
– Shakers (Boston or cobbler)
– Strainers (Hawthorne and fine mesh)
– Muddlers (wood or stainless steel)
– Bar spoons (twisted handle)
– Citrus peelers and zesting tools
– Bottle openers and cork extracting tools

3. Bar Equipment
Your bar equipment maintains smooth efficient operations without you noticing. Refrigeration units (undercounter and glass door fridges, keg coolers), Ice machines (cube, flake, nugget), glass washers (essential for quick turnover during rush hour), speed rails and bar caddies are some key items.

Tips For Efficiently Managing Bar Supplies
Freezing stock is one thing and managing stock supplies is another. To minimize downtime or extra costs, consider the following tips:
1. Regularly Conduct Inventory Audits. Invest in inventory management tools to record and track usage to avoid overspending or running out of stock.
2. Standardise Tools. Give every bartender the same set of jiggers, shakers, and utensils like jiggers and shakers, ensuring that every drink served is consistent.
3. Maintain Equipment. Plan periodic servicing of ice machines as well as fridges and glass washers.
4. Train Users. Everyone should be trained on how to use and clean the equipment in order to extend useful life.
5. Periodically Review Suppliers. Do not hesitate to change suppliers. Prices, stocks, and the quality of products can vary.
